Subject: Cut-over complete — Valido plugin system

Hi, welcome aboard. Last night we finished migrating the Kestrelline validators to the new Valido plugin architecture. All legacy inline checks are now loadable modules, and the registry on the Parlow cluster is authoritative. Rollback window closes Friday. For your local setup, replicate the production registry settings, which are listed directly below.

deployment values, tawep-kajof:
RALAEL_PIN=0655
RALAEL_METRICS_HOST=metrics.ralael.paliqsys.internal
RALAEL_LOG_LEVEL=info
RALAEL_TENANT=rusok

Welcome to the Briarloom i18n tooling! The extraction script walks the source tree, pulls translatable strings, and dedupes them into catalog files. It's fast, but only if the scan limits fit your checkout size — too small and it silently skips files. The defaults that work for our main repo are listed here.

limits module of bahap-yaweg:
BUDGETS = {
    "praion": 741,
    "istax": 629,
    "holdor": 926,
    "ulaion": 219,
    "gorwyn": 412,
}

Audit item 14: Verify that all Grelling service images use the slimmed base layer introduced in the Quarterfall initiative. Confirm multi-stage builds strip compilers, package caches, and debug symbols, and that final images stay under the 180 MB ceiling. Check that the slimming script in the ops repo matches the documented version. Future maintainers should direct questions about this checklist item to the owner named below.

signatory, yajeg-baguf: Oliwyn Drudor Wenius